14:22 — PickPath optimizer at Drovane Logistics began emitting duplicate bin assignments after the zone-weight cache went stale. Rolled back to previous heuristic at 14:41. Root cause: cache invalidation skipped when the Westhollow depot config reloaded mid-shift. Fix shipped in optimizer hotfix; regression test added. The affected build is identified by the token below.

trace token, yajef-bajeg: htk3_b5d

**Q: How do we regain admin access to the PaceGate chip readers if the ops console locks out?**

The PaceGate RF-7 readers used at the Harrowfield Marathon store their admin credentials in a sealed config partition. If all three race-day operators are locked out, the reader falls back to passphrase-based recovery via the serial maintenance port. This path bypasses the normal audit chain, so flag it in your review. The designated recovery passphrase is documented below.

unlock words, fawig-bagef: olidor-holir-istox-holath-tamys-quenion-giliel

## Tuning

The receipt mailer (Almsgate) batches donation receipts and sends through the Thornquay relay. On-call: if the queue backs up, resist the urge to crank batch size — the relay rate-limits per connection, and bigger batches just mean bigger retries. Scale worker count first, then shorten the flush interval. Dedupe window must stay longer than the retry horizon or donors get duplicate receipts, which generates tickets. All knobs live in one place and are read at worker start. Current production values follow.

tuning table, kajop-yafof:
QUOTAS = {
    "wenath": 10,
    "ulaael": 5,
}

Runbook note: the Larkspool report builder now uses a stable merge sort when users stack multiple column sorts. Previously, ties were reordered nondeterministically between runs, which caused diff noise in scheduled exports. If a customer reports rows "jumping" within equal values, confirm they're on build 4.2 or later before filing a ticket. Full sorting semantics and the tie-break rules are documented on the internal page below.

runbook for yahop-hawif: https://confluence.zemvarlabs.internal/pages/pages/browse/c89f8afc